Paul Ryan is representing some of these potential felons, and so far his strategy is to depict this breaking and entering as simply some curious guys with a ladder and perhaps some interest in construction:

A Missoula attorney representing one of the University of Montana football players arrested early Sunday on burglary charges says the students entered a Pattee Canyon residence out of curiosity.

“I haven’t seen any charging documents,” Paul Ryan said. “From what it appeared to them, it was just an unoccupied structure.”

“They were just curious as much as anything,” he added.
